Connorton, John

 John Connorton specializes in the law of public finance and municipal bonds. He has participated in capital infrastructure project financings throughout the United States, and his bond counsel clients include major power, energy, transportation, industrial development, environmental and housing public authorities and agencies, as well as various states and municipalities.

Connorton was born in Washington, D.C. and attended Fordham Law School.
 
He has served as an Assistant Counsel to the Governor of the State of New York, has clients in major investment banking firms and served as a special counsel to universities and corporations, including those doing businesses to Northern Ireland. In 2003, the University of Ulster awarded Connorton an honorary Doctor of Laws, and in 2004, for his services to peace and reconciliation in Northern Ireland, Queen Elizabeth II made him a Commander of the Most Excellent Order of the British Empire.
 
All four of Connorton's grandparents were Irish-born. They came from Counties Roscommon, Mayo, Kerry and Cork.
